The Society for the Advancement of Veterinary Education and Research (SAVER) โ NVSU Chapter proudly conducted a Free Anti-Rabies Vaccination Drive at Barangay Luyang, Bayombong, Nueva Vizcaya. This initiative aimed not only to raise public awareness about rabies, but also to actively contribute to building a safer, rabies-free environment for both animals and humans.
Grounded in our core values of Professional Excellence, Public Service, and Brotherhood, this outreach activity stands as a testament to the unwavering commitment of our veterinary students and alumni, working hand-in-hand with the local community. Through collaborative efforts like this, SAVER โ NVSU Chapter remains steadfast in supporting the national vision of a Rabies-Free Philippines by 2030.
